Home | History | Annotate | Download | only in ports

Lines Matching defs:hr

43     HRESULT hr = S_OK;
47 if (SUCCEEDED(hr)) {
48 hr = CoCreateInstance(
58 if (SUCCEEDED(hr)) {
59 hr = SkIStream::CreateFromSkStream(stream, false, &piStream);
63 if (SUCCEEDED(hr)) {
65 hr = piStream->Seek(liBeginning, STREAM_SEEK_SET, NULL);
70 if (SUCCEEDED(hr)) {
71 hr = piImagingFactory->CreateDecoderFromStream(
81 if (SUCCEEDED(hr)) {
82 hr = piBitmapDecoder->GetFrame(0, &piBitmapFrameDecode);
87 if (SUCCEEDED(hr)) {
88 hr = piBitmapFrameDecode->QueryInterface(
96 if (SUCCEEDED(hr)) {
97 hr = piBitmapSourceOriginal->GetSize(&width, &height);
101 if (SUCCEEDED(hr)) {
113 if (SUCCEEDED(hr)) {
114 hr = piImagingFactory->CreateFormatConverter(&piFormatConverter);
117 if (SUCCEEDED(hr)) {
118 hr = piFormatConverter->Initialize(
130 if (SUCCEEDED(hr)) {
131 hr = piFormatConverter->QueryInterface(
137 if (SUCCEEDED(hr)) {
141 hr = piBitmapSourceConverted->CopyPixels(
152 return SUCCEEDED(hr);
231 HRESULT hr = S_OK;
235 if (SUCCEEDED(hr)) {
236 hr = CoCreateInstance(
246 if (SUCCEEDED(hr)) {
247 hr = SkWIStream::CreateFromSkWStream(stream, &piStream);
252 if (SUCCEEDED(hr)) {
253 hr = piImagingFactory->CreateEncoder(type, NULL, &piEncoder);
256 if (SUCCEEDED(hr)) {
257 hr = piEncoder->Initialize(piStream.get(), WICBitmapEncoderNoCache);
263 if (SUCCEEDED(hr)) {
264 hr = piEncoder->CreateNewFrame(&piBitmapFrameEncode, &piPropertybag);
267 if (SUCCEEDED(hr)) {
281 // write and set hr iff property exists.
284 if (SUCCEEDED(hr)) {
285 hr = piBitmapFrameEncode->Initialize(piPropertybag.get());
291 if (SUCCEEDED(hr)) {
292 hr = piBitmapFrameEncode->SetSize(width, height);
298 if (SUCCEEDED(hr)) {
299 hr = piBitmapFrameEncode->SetPixelFormat(&formatGUID);
301 if (SUCCEEDED(hr)) {
303 hr = IsEqualGUID(formatGUID, formatDesired) ? S_OK : E_FAIL;
307 if (SUCCEEDED(hr)) {
309 hr = piBitmapFrameEncode->WritePixels(
316 if (SUCCEEDED(hr)) {
317 hr = piBitmapFrameEncode->Commit();
320 if (SUCCEEDED(hr)) {
321 hr = piEncoder->Commit();
324 return SUCCEEDED(hr);